| Safe Haskell | Safe |
|---|---|
| Language | Haskell98 |
HTk.Kernel.Colour
Description
Basic types and classes for coloured resources.
- class ColourDesignator c where
- newtype Colour = Colour String
Documentation
class ColourDesignator c where Source #
Datatypes that describe a colour instantiate the
class ColourDesignator.
Minimal complete definition
Instances
| ColourDesignator Colour Source # | A colour itself describes a colour. |
| ColourDesignator [Char] Source # | Strings like "red", "blue" etc. decribe colours. |
| ColourDesignator (Double, Double, Double) Source # | A tuple of rgb values describes a colour. |
| ColourDesignator (Int, Int, Int) Source # | A tuple of rgb values describes a colour. |
The Colour datatype.
Instances
| Read Colour Source # | Internal. |
| Show Colour Source # | Internal. |
| GUIValue Colour Source # | Internal. |
| ColourDesignator Colour Source # | A colour itself describes a colour. |
| CursorDesignator (String, Colour) Source # | A tuple of |
| CursorDesignator (String, Colour, Colour) Source # | A tuple of |
| CursorDesignator ([Char], [Char], Colour, Colour) Source # | A tuple of |